Dr. Nicole LePera (IG: @the.holistic.psychologist) is a clinical psychologist and #1 New York Times bestselling author.

In private practice, she often found herself frustrated by the limitations of traditional psychotherapy. Wanting more for her patients and herself, Nicole began a journey to develop a united philosophy of mental, physical, and spiritual health that equips people with the tools necessary to heal themselves.

Nicole is the creator of the #SelfHealers movement where people from around the world are joining together in a community to take healing into their own hands.
